Practice Description
For over twenty years I have focused my professional energies on helping families and relationship partners find positive and productive solutions for a host of relationship issues. I have worked with countless couples, and families both in the context of a small private practice, as a senior clinician and treatment team member in a community mental health center, and as a clinical administrator for a private not-for-profit psychiatric residential treatment center for children and adolescents. Also as a Clinical Fellow and Approved Supervisor in the American Association for Marriage and Family Therapy, I have provided supervision for clinicians working toward licensure in Virginia and I have provided consultation to licensed professionals seeking to hone their skills in working with couples and families.

My approach is to talk with prospective clients to get a better sense of their situation and needs. Then I would outline how I would approach the relationship issue(s) that the client-unit(couple or family)is experiencing. I would then determine together with the client whether their particular problem and my approach seem well matched. If so we would then set some goals together, develop a plan to achieve those goals, and begin working immediately to reach them.

Since relationships only change if the parties in the relationship are open to change, I work with clients like a coach and process consultant to identify where changes need to be made and how to make them and I provide support as clients do the challenging work of enacting these changes right in the therapy sessions.

If however, based on our collaborative assessment of the clients situation, it is clear that the client would be better served by another professional who might take a different approach or work in a setting that would better meet the clients' needs, then I would provide basic information about other professionals and services in the community to assist clients in finding the help they are looking for.

I may suggest that clients get involved in additional or adjunctive counseling or a support group as part of your work with me. If another health care person is working with the client, I may request a release of information from the client so that I can communicate freely with that person about the client's care.

I am away from the office several times in the year for vacations or to attend professional meetings. If I am not taking and responding to phone messages during those times I will have someone cover my practice. I try to inform clients well in advance of any anticipated absences.
